Finding hidden leaks
The minute you locate a leak, calling your plumber for repair services is the very best option. Nonetheless, some small water leaks may not be visible. If you can not spot it with your naked eyes, below are some hacks that assist.

Early detection of leaking water lines can mitigate a potential calamity. Aside from saving you money, it will decrease the aggravation as well as frustration.

Check Water Consumption



Evaluate your water costs and also track your water intake. As the one paying it, you should see if there are any inconsistencies. If you detect sudden changes, regardless of your usage being the same, it implies that you have leakages in your plumbing system. Remember, your water bill should fall under the same range every month. A sudden spike in your expense indicates a fast-moving leak.

A constant increase every month, also with the exact same behaviors, reveals you have a sluggish leak that's additionally gradually rising. Call a plumber to thoroughly inspect your property, particularly if you feel a cozy area on your flooring with piping below.

Inspect and also Analyze the Scenario



Homeowners must make it a practice to check under the sink counters and also inside cupboards for any bad odor or mold development. These 2 red flags show a leakage so timely attention is required. Doing regular assessments, even bi-annually, can conserve you from a major issue.

Check Out the Water Meter



Every home has a water meter. Examining it is a guaranteed manner in which helps you uncover leakages. For starters, turn off all the water resources. Guarantee no one will flush, utilize the faucet, shower, run the cleaning machine or dish washer. From there, go to the meter and also watch if it will alter. Because nobody is utilizing it, there must be no motions. That shows a fast-moving leak if it relocates. If you detect no modifications, wait a hr or two and check back once again. This indicates you might have a slow-moving leak that might even be below ground.


Asses Outside Lines



Do not neglect to examine your outdoor water lines as well. Test faucets by affixing a yard pipe. Must water permeate out of the connection, you have a loosened rubber gasket. Replace this as well as guarantee all connections are limited. It will certainly aid obtain it professionally checked out and maintained annually if you've obtained a sprinkler system. One tiny leak can squander lots of water and spike your water bill.

Do a Food Coloring Examination



When it pertains to water usage, 30% originates from toilets. Test to see if they are running effectively. Decline specks of food color in the container and also wait 10 mins. There's a leakage between the storage tank as well as dish if the color in some way infiltrates your dish during that time without flushing.

Signs You Have a Hidden Plumbing Leak


Damaged floors, walls, or ceilings


Water-damaged floors, walls, and ceilings are often warped, sagging, drooping, or covered in stains. You might also notice that the paint is chipping off of your walls due to water coming into contact with and separating the paint from the wall surface.




Extra-green patches of grass


Because pipes are often underground, it is not uncommon for a leak to affect your lawn. If you find that a certain area of your grass is growing faster than other areas of your lawn, there might just be an underground leak.




Higher-than-usual water bills


If your water bill is much too high each month, and it doesn’t seem to match up with your actual water usage, something is definitely up with your system.


Continuously running meter


Your water meter should not be running all of the time. If you turn off all running water in your home and your water meter still shows that water is running, there is a leak somewhere in your system.
